CAHN had a 2-2 draw with Buriam United in the first leg of the final on the evening of May 14. In this match, central defender Tran Dinh Trong was named in the starting lineup by coach Mano Polking. He played in the center of the defense alongside the duo Hugo Gomes and Bui Hoang Viet Anh.
Buriram United brought to Hanoi almost the strongest squad. The Thai representative's attack line included Guilherme Bissoli, Lucas Crispim and Supachai Jaided, putting CAHN's defense under great pressure.
However, in this match, the player born in 1997 chose his position, read the situation and had many reasonable covers to help CAHN escape the storm many times. In the one-on-one disputes, especially with Bissoli or Supachai, two sharp strikers with good physique and technique of the opponent, Dinh Trong showed his inherent tenacity and courage. He did not hesitate to move up to put mid-range pressure, while still maintaining the ability to retreat at the right time to cover behind.
Against Buriram United, the image of a familiar "Western hunter" from Dinh Trong's peak was recreated. He not only repeatedly made the defending Thai League champions' attack "burn" in the disputes, but also continuously signaled to reorganize the defense system, showing the role of a silent leader in the CAHN defense. With Dinh Trong on the field, Bui Hoang Viet Anh played more confidently, and Hugo Gomes was also more secure in high-up situations.
After more than 3 years of struggling with injuries, this is one of the rare times Dinh Trong has recreated the image of his peak playing days. With persistent injuries, three surgeries, and almost no presence in the national team, many people thought that Dinh Trong's career had reached the brink of extinction.
However, with his tenacious minutes against Buriram United, the 1997-born central defender showed his return not only in physical condition, but also in mental strength. Although he no longer has the same speed and strength as before, experience, judgment and courage are still what make Dinh Trong valuable.
The Southeast Asian Cup championship is still ahead, with the return match in Thailand, Dinh Trong deserves more recognition. In the context of Vietnamese football lacking a central defender with the ability to organize and think intelligently, a healthy Dinh Trong can still be the solution to difficult problems in defense, not only for CAHN, but also at the national team level.
